    Can be used, though I don't love the stuff. If you ever want to use the decor again for another aquarium or setup, it can be troublesome to get off the driftwood/rock/etc.

    I tend to use an elastic around the roots until the plant itself establishes. It might look a little out of place, but you can cut it off within a few weeks.

    I have also used it before but will not use again
    As has been said its difficult to get off and also if you not careful once you put it in water it turns white and doesnt look so great to me

    Cotton, elastic, fishing line and even thin cable ties work well

    I use ghost cotton. It's commonly used in the fishing hobby so you can get some from your local tackle store. It wraps very easily and when you pull tite it seems to be transparent. In a few weeks you can either trim or the plant establishes over it.
